About Coastal Seafood

Coastal Seafood sits on Washington Blvd in Beaumont with a menu built around hefty seafood platters. Fried shrimp comes Cajun-style and Chinese-style. Oysters, crawfish, crawfish tails, fried crabs, and other seafood plates round out the spread. The kitchen also serves comfort food and small plates, with quick bites for a fast stop and larger portions for a full meal.

Lunch and dinner service run through the week. Monday through Thursday hours are 10 AM to 8:30 PM. Friday runs to 9 PM. Saturday returns to 8:30 PM, and Sunday opens at 11 AM and closes at 6 PM. The room supports dine-in, takeaway, and on-site service. Counter service and table service are both part of the setup. Guests can order at the counter, take a seat, and wait for plates to come out hot.

The dining room is casual, quiet, and trendy. It works for solo dining, family meals, groups, tourists, and university students. The restaurant accepts reservations and takes credit cards, debit cards, and NFC mobile payments. A kids' menu is available, and the space is marked good for kids.

Wheelchair-accessible parking, entrance, and seating are available. Free street parking and a free parking lot sit on site. The address is 1925 Washington Blvd, Beaumont, TX 77705, United States.
